I agree that it's all an experiment and not real is a plausible hypothesis, but I did have a thought as I watched the show that would involve it being more "real."

 

The main idea is MDR is involved in censoring data of disturbing things Lumen has done from documents and that they're actually viewing images or something of the like, but their mind has been altered to only perceive numbers. Here is some reasoning on that.

 

* I'm reminded of the experiments with people who have their Corpus Callosum severed. In these experiments, you do things like show a patient a picture to only one eye. You then ask them what it is and they say they can't tell you. But then you ask them to write what it is that they're seeing, and they're able to write down what they're seeing! Or it goes something like that (it's been a while since I learned about it.) So here, the visceral emotional reaction they have could be a consequence of the fact that in reality, they're seeing some disturbing shit, but they aren't able to articulate what it is.

* Lumen censoring disturbing shit they do is totally in character and big brother enough to fit.

* Lumen using severed employees to search and censor this stuff, while also keeping them even unaware of it, is in line with their overly cautious security about it. There can never be a leak.

* Furthermore, Lumen may reason that if taken to court, they could argue less legal culpability if no one actually knows what data they're censoring. (This would play well with corporate government corruption and loophole themes)

* The idea just adds one more layer to the whole "severance" philosophy they take.

Filming has wrapped on Season 2 of Severance, the Apple TV+ sci-fi thriller series starring Adam Scott.

 

Quote

One of Apple TV's biggest hits of the last several years just got one step closer to returning to screens worldwide. Key costumer Carol Deelay shared a photo on her personal Instagram announcing that Severance Season 2 has wrapped production. This news comes less than 24 hours after one of the show's biggest stars, Tramell Tillman, officially joined the cast of the next Mission: Impossible film. The series recently began filming at the end of January, meaning it completed principal photography in under two months. Severance premiered in February 2022 and boasts a nearly flawless critics rating of 97% and an impressive 87% audience score on Rotten Tomatoes.
